Navigating Ticket Options and Pricing for 2025

When planning how to watch MLB games, understanding ticket categories and their associated pricing is paramount for the 2025 season. Prices can vary dramatically based on the team, the opponent, the day of the week, and the specific seating location. General admission or "cheap seats" in the upper decks or outfield often provide the most budget-friendly way to experience a game, typically ranging from $15 to $40. Mid-tier seating, such as behind home plate in the lower sections or prime seats along the baselines, offers better views and can cost between $50 and $150. Premium seating, including club seats, suites, and dugout boxes, provides an enhanced experience with superior sightlines, amenities, and often all-inclusive food and beverages, with prices easily exceeding $200 and reaching into the hundreds or even thousands for high-demand games.

Typical MLB Ticket Pricing Tiers (Estimated for 2025 Season)

Seating Category Estimated Price Range (per ticket) Typical View/Experience
Upper Deck / Bleacher Seats $15 - $40 Distant view, often lively atmosphere, budget-friendly.
Infield Reserved / Lower Deck $40 - $100 Good views of the infield, closer to the action.
Prime Lower Deck / Dugout View $75 - $175 Excellent sightlines, close to the field and dugouts.
Club Seats / Suites $150 - $500+ Premium amenities, indoor/outdoor seating, food/drink options.
Specialty Seating (e.g., Home Run Porch) $60 - $200 Unique vantage points, often with added perks.

Fan Challenges and Solutions for MLB Ticket Purchasing

Fans often encounter several challenges when trying to secure tixtm.com/sports-tickets/baseball-tickets/">MLB tickets for the 2025 season. One common issue is the difficulty in obtaining tickets for high-demand games, such as playoff matchups or rivalry series, which can sell out quickly. Another challenge is understanding the legitimacy of ticket sellers and avoiding counterfeit tickets. Pricing can also be a barrier, with some fans finding tickets prohibitively expensive. Furthermore, navigating different ticketing platforms and understanding dynamic pricing models can be confusing.

To overcome these challenges, fans can adopt several strategies. For high-demand games, setting up alerts on ticketing platforms and being ready to purchase as soon as tickets become available is crucial. Utilizing official team websites or reputable secondary ticket marketplaces that offer buyer protection can help ensure the authenticity of tickets. For budget-conscious fans, looking for weekday games, games against less popular opponents, or considering seats in less desirable sections can offer significant savings. Understanding dynamic pricing, where ticket prices fluctuate based on demand, means that purchasing tickets further in advance or during off-peak times might yield better prices. Many modern ticketing platforms also offer features like mobile ticket delivery, which simplifies entry and reduces the risk of lost or damaged paper tickets.

Leveraging Technology for a Seamless 2025 MLB Experience

The evolution of ticketing technology has significantly impacted how fans watch MLB games. For 2025, mobile ticketing is the standard. Ensure your smartphone is fully charged on game day, and familiarize yourself with the team's official app or the ticketing platform you used to purchase your tickets. Many stadiums now offer robust Wi-Fi, but it's always wise to download your tickets to your device's wallet beforehand. Furthermore, many ballparks are integrating cashless payment systems for concessions and merchandise, so having a digital payment method ready is advisable. Consider the fan experience features offered by specific stadiums; for example, Petco Park in San Diego is known for its diverse culinary options and vibrant Gaslamp Quarter proximity, making it a destination in itself. Understanding these technological advancements and stadium-specific features will help you navigate your game day smoothly and enjoyably.
